Call 001 612187-134319The Massachusetts Department of Transportation (MassDOT) is soliciting design-build proposals for the replacement of Bridge C-13-038, I-391 over Chicopee Street (ST 116) in the City of Chicopee, with a preliminary estimated cost of $145,760,000. The project requires a four-span bridge with a concrete I-girder superstructure and concrete deck, restoring a six-lane roadway configuration matching adjacent sections of I-391, incorporating a modified CF-MTL5 barrier with snow fence, and ensuring minimum vertical clearances of 16'-6" for the roadway and 18'-0" for the parking area. Site improvements include consolidating parking to 60 spaces south of Chicopee Street, installing a new lighting system on Chicopee Street with foundations on the bridge only, and removing existing light poles, lights on both I-391 and Chicopee Street, and resetting a hydrant. The work is based on the Base Technical Concept, and the Design-Builder must deliver a final design stamped and sealed by their designer of record for approval by MassDOT and third parties. Proposals must be submitted as two separate packages—a Technical Proposal and a Price Proposal—by August 28, 2026, using the AASHTOWare Project Bids platform for pricing and a secure Dropbox link for technical submission. The Technical Proposal is limited to 40 pages, excluding the appendix, table of contents, letter of transmittal, and drawings in 11x17 format, and must be submitted as a searchable PDF with a maximum 11-point Times New Roman font on standard-sized pages. The procurement follows a Best Value Design-Build process, where award is determined by the lowest Overall Value Rating—the total price divided by the cumulative technical score. Technical merit accounts for 65% of the evaluation, weighted across Civil/Traffic (15%), Environmental (5%), Utilities (5%), Structures and Geotechnical (25%), and Construction Staging (15%); Project Management and Coordination comprise the remaining 35%, assessed on personnel experience, quality control, design and construction management, and schedule and cost controls. A 5% Proposal Guaranty is mandatory and constitutes a pass/fail criterion along with proper submission format and organization. Asphalt Paving & Striping Portwide Unit Price 2026The contract encompasses a broad range of asphalt paving, striping, and related infrastructure tasks to be carried out across multiple locations within the Seattle-Tacoma International Airport, Maritime Properties, and surrounding areas. Work includes new asphalt placement, overlays with fabric, crack sealing, seal coating, profile grinding, haulage and disposal of grinding spoils, removal of old pavement markings, surface preparation for new striping, stripe painting, saw cutting and coring of non-hazardous concrete and asphalt, installation of concrete wheel stops, curb repair and replacement, sidewalk lifting and leveling, and upgrades to road drainage systems, which may necessitate permitting. All tasks are performed to maintain and enhance the integrity and safety of airport and maritime roadways and pedestrian pathways. The contract is identified as a forecast for the 2026 fiscal period under the title “Asphalt Paving & Striping Portwide Unit Price 2026” and is governed under NAICS code 237310 for Highway, Street, and Bridge Construction. CWU – Mansfield campus invites General Contractors to download documents for this project.
The Work included under this Project consists of rehabilitation and remediation of a currently failing retaining wall between Allen Hall and Wilson Avenue. Work shall include slope stabilization with stone, drainage, pavement improvements and all other work as shown on the contract documents.
Work for the Project shall be accomplished by Separate Prime Contractors according to Pennsylvania statute. The Lead Prime Contractor shall be the General Contractor. Specific instructions for coordination and responsibilities of the Lead Prime Contractor are contained in Section 0131000, Project Management and Coordination, and elsewhere throughout the Contract Documents. A mandatory Pre-bid conference, with site visit to follow, will be held on November 6, 2025, at 1:00 P.M. in Allen Hall Room 104 on the campus of Mansfield University, Mansfield, PA 16933.
Electronic Bids are due no later than 1:00 PM, EDT on December 3, 2025, through PennBid located at https://pennbid.bonfirehub.com/
